Spotify introduces mobile setting to filter children's music from taste profiles
The global toggle removes family tracks retroactively from Wrapped and adjusts recommendations within 48 hours.
The short version
- Spotify introduced a mobile toggle allowing users to exclude kids' and family songs from their taste profiles.[Engadget · TechCrunch]
- The setting is rolling out globally to both Free and Premium subscribers and defaults to including children's music.[Engadget · TechCrunch · CNET]
- Disabling the category retroactively removes tracks from Wrapped summaries, while playlist updates can take up to 48 hours.[Engadget]
Key facts
- Spotify launched a mobile toggle labeled 'Include kids and family music in taste profile' to exclude songs like nursery rhymes and movie soundtracks from recommendations.[Engadget · TechCrunch]
- The feature is rolling out globally on mobile to both Free and Premium users and defaults to including kids' music.[Engadget · TechCrunch · CNET]
- Turning off the toggle applies retroactively to remove eligible children's music from the user's annual Spotify Wrapped review.[Engadget · TechCrunch · CNET]
- Changes to personalized algorithmic playlists like Discovery Weekly and Daily Mix can take up to 48 hours to appear.[Engadget · CNET]
